Legendary Steaks Ranked: From Best to Budget-Friendly Options

legendary steaks flavorful options available

When you’re ready to choose your main course, the Legendary Steaks offer a range of options that cater to different tastes and budgets, ensuring you find the perfect cut to satisfy your craving.

If you want bold flavor profiles and a hearty meal, the Outlaw Ribeye® stands out with its 1,250 calories and rich marbling, priced at $38.79.

For a tender, more delicate steak cooking experience, Flo’s Filet® at $29.49 offers a leaner, 330-calorie option that many guests recommend.

If you’re watching your budget but still want great taste, the Renegade Sirloin starts at $19.29 and delivers a lean, flavorful profile.

For a special treat, the Fire-Grilled T-Bone combines strip and filet steaks at $33.49, giving you satisfying variety.

Each steak’s cooking style improves its unique flavor profile, allowing you to enjoy freedom in your choice without compromising on quality or taste.

LongHorn Lunch Menu: Best Deals Available Mon-Sat 11am-3pm

affordable lunch specials available

If you’re considering a lighter option or looking to stretch your dining dollar without sacrificing flavor, the lunch menu offers some of the best deals you’ll find Monday through Saturday from 11 AM to 3 PM.

LongHorn’s lunch specials feature smaller portions at special prices, perfect for a quick yet satisfying meal. Menu highlights include the Half-Pound Steakhouse Cheeseburger and the Grilled Chicken & Strawberry Salad, both priced at $9.99, letting you enjoy quality and variety without overspending.

For more flexibility, the Pick Two combo lets you mix and match a soup and salad starting at $8.49, catering to your mood and appetite. Other tasty options like the Crispy Buttermilk Chicken Sandwich and the 7-Pepper Sirloin Lunch Salad, priced just under $11, round out the selection.

Whether you’re grabbing lunch on the go or settling in for a casual dining experience, these specials offer flavorful freedom in a cozy setting.

Appetizers & Starters: Must-Try Items & Hidden Gems

bold flavors and textures

Although appetizers often serve as a simple way to start your meal, LongHorn Steakhouse improves them to an experience worth savoring.

When you engage with their appetizer pairings, you’ll find bold flavor profiles that excite your taste buds and set the tone for what’s ahead.

The Wild West Shrimp, hand-battered and tossed with spicy cherry peppers, offers a zesty kick for $10.99. If you prefer something rich and creamy, the Grilled White Cheddar Stuffed Mushrooms bring roasted garlic herb cheese wrapped in a crunchy Parmesan crust for $9.49.

For sharing, the Texas Tonion—crispy battered onion petals with a zesty dipping sauce—is a crowd-pleaser at $8.79.

Looking for a lighter start? Housemade Chips & Dip provides a satisfying crunch with creamy dip for just $5.99.

Each appetizer is designed to blend textures and tastes, giving you freedom to mix and match until you find your perfect beginning.

Chicken, Seafood & Non-Steak Entrees: Complete Pricing

When you investigate LongHorn Steakhouse‘s chicken, seafood, and non-steak entrees, you’ll find a well-rounded selection that caters to a variety of tastes and appetites.

Whether you crave hearty chicken dishes or lighter seafood options, there’s something to suit your mood and freedom to choose.

  1. The Parmesan-Crusted Chicken, priced at $18.99, offers a crispy cheese crust with 950 calories—perfect if you want a rich, flavorful meal.
  2. For a leaner choice, the LongHorn Salmon at $22.49 is grilled to perfection with only about 300 calories.
  3. The Baby Back Ribs come as a half-rack for $21.29 or full-rack at $29.49, slow-cooked and slathered in smoky BBQ sauce for a satisfying bite.
  4. You can also enjoy lighter chicken dishes like the Grilled Chicken Breast for $15.99 or the Chicken Quesadilla at $13.99, plus a Chicken and Spinach Salad at $12.99 for a fresh option.

These choices guarantee your meal feels just right, no matter how adventurous or classic your tastes are.

Desserts Worth the Calories: Chocolate Stampede & More

When you’re ready to treat yourself after a hearty meal, LongHorn Steakhouse has a dessert menu that promises to satisfy a wide range of sweet cravings, from rich chocolate indulgences to lighter, fruit-based options.

These decadent desserts come with notable calorie counts, so you can decide how much indulgence you want.

  1. Chocolate Stampede – This chocolate lover’s dream packs a whopping 2,460 calories, delivering an intense and rich finish.
  2. Molten Lava Cake – Also 2,460 calories, this warm chocolate cake with a gooey center is priced at $9.49, perfect for those who want molten richness.
  3. Strawberries & Cream Shortcake – At 640 calories and $9.29, this revitalizing choice blends sweet strawberries with whipped cream for a lighter touch.
  4. The Cheesecake – A classic at $10.49, offering 1,270 calories, it’s creamy and satisfying without going overboard.

With options for every preference, you can enjoy a dessert that feels just right for your moment of freedom.

Surf & Turf Combinations: Steak + Seafood Pairings Explained

If you’re craving a meal that brings together the best of both land and sea, LongHorn Steakhouse’s Surf & Turf combinations offer just that, pairing juicy steaks with flavorful seafood for a satisfying dining experience.

You’ll find options like the 6 oz. Renegade Sirloin paired with 8 count Redrock Grilled Shrimp, delivering a bold surf turf flavor profile starting at $27.49. For a richer experience, the 6 oz. Flo’s Filet® with a 4 oz. Lobster Tail starts at $32.99, showcasing premium ingredients and a delicate balance between tender steak and sweet lobster.

If you prefer seafood forward, try the 7 oz. LongHorn Salmon alongside those smoky grilled shrimp for $27.99.

Each combo is designed to harmonize the distinct tastes and textures of steak and seafood, offering you a well-rounded meal that satisfies your craving for variety without compromising on quality or flavor.
